About this website:

The website 'ins-ads.com' appears to be a scam. Several red flags indicate this: 1. Lack of Credible Information: The website's content is vague and lacks specific, verifiable details. It uses generic terms like 'financial management' and 'daily income' without providing clear explanations or evidence of how these systems work. 2. Unrealistic Earning Claims: The website promises high earnings for minimal effort, such as earning 50% of a friend's daily earnings. Such claims are often associated with pyramid or Ponzi schemes. 3. Ambiguous Business Model: The website's description of a 'social communication matrix' and 'closed-loop communication' is unclear and doesn't align with typical legitimate business models. 4. Lack of External Validation: There are no credible external sources or reviews confirming the legitimacy of the website or its services. 5. Financial Risk: The website encourages financial transactions, including upgrades and purchases, without transparent information about how these transactions generate income. 6. Short Domain Age: The website's domain is relatively new, which is a common characteristic of many fraudulent websites. 7. Suspicious Domain and Hosting Information: The website's hosting and domain information, such as the use of a generic domain name and hosting location, can be indicators of potential fraud. 8. No Clear Product or Service: The website lacks a clear description of its actual products or services, focusing instead on vague promises of financial gain. Given these red flags, it's advisable to exercise extreme caution and conduct thorough research before engaging with this website. It's recommended to avoid providing any personal or financial information, and to be skeptical of any claims of easy or high earnings with minimal effort."
